Overview
Vision RT is the pioneer and market leader in Surface Guided Radiation Therapy (SGRT), a technology that uses 3D cameras to track patient position without physical markers or ionizing radiation. With over 3,000 systems installed globally, including in 24 of the top 25 US cancer hospitals, the company's platform addresses critical needs in radiotherapy: enhancing patient safety, improving treatment accuracy, and increasing clinical workflow efficiency. The company has a global presence, nearly 400 employees, and a growing portfolio that extends from patient setup to real-time dose visualization, positioning it at the forefront of innovation in radiation oncology.
Technology Platform
Surface Guided Radiation Therapy (SGRT) platform using non-invasive, non-ionizing 3D surface imaging for real-time patient tracking and motion management throughout the radiotherapy workflow. Includes systems for CT simulation (SimRT), treatment planning (MapRT), treatment delivery (AlignRT), and real-time dose visualization (DoseRT).

Competitive Landscape
Vision RT is the pioneer and market leader in Surface Guided Radiation Therapy (SGRT). Competition includes other specialized SGRT providers (e.g., C-RAD) and major linear accelerator vendors (e.g., Varian, a Siemens Healthineers company, and Elekta) who may develop or bundle their own surface imaging solutions. Vision RT's deep focus, extensive clinical evidence, and broad platform integration are key differentiators.
